Output 3757844044f58e420ef02410ba98f03eecd793b83b5d3192bb5c4a7629832636:2

value
59942142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7213e710d707ca61e5a7f6c6acae07ba1f807f0 OP_EQUAL
address
MTWfLW2WdZ5oXeMVbdUXdmDZisHDPW7VNu
transaction
3757844044f58e420ef02410ba98f03eecd793b83b5d3192bb5c4a7629832636
spent
true